Channel Avatar

donny wals @UCCBE9yHihCjh0ga8IIDEBhw@youtube.com

2K subscribers - no pronouns :c

More from this channel (soon)


09:21
Lazy vars in Swift explained
12:52
Richer previews with Xcode 16 and iOS 18
05:32
Mixing Colors in SwiftUI for iOS 18
05:25
Adding keys to SwiftUI's environment with Xcode 16 and @Entry
17:50
Programmatic Navigation in SwiftUI explained
06:58
How to decide between a Set and an Array in Swift?
09:16
Let's build an app with iOS 18's new sidebar!
06:45
Build a stretchy header with SwiftUI on iOS 18
22:51
WWDC 2024 recap - Apple Intelligence and more
02:40
Swift’s “if” and “switch” expressions explained
07:52
@preconcurrency usage in swift explained
03:15
Defer in Swift explained
05:14
Deciding between a computed property and a function in Swift
06:24
Avoid App Store Rejection! Add a Privacy manifest to your app today
09:30
How to use experimental Swift versions and features in Xcode?
20:18
Actor Reentrancy in Swift explained
15:18
Using Closures as Dependencies
14:14
Building an AsyncSequence with AsyncStream.makeStream
11:29
Five tips and tricks for exploring a new codebase
12:02
Working with dates and Codable in Swift
09:32
Customizing how Codable objects map to JSON data
16:44
An introduction to JSON Parsing in Swift
05:09
What's new in Swift 5.10
12:57
Comparing @Observable to ObservableObjects in SwiftUI
10:55
Designing APIs with typed throws in Swift
12:42
How to determine where code runs in Swift Concurrency
14:43
Writing code that makes mistakes harder
16:24
Conforming your SwiftData objects to Codable
13:12
Binding vs. Bindable in SwiftUI on iOS 17
01:17:33
SwiftData live stream June 6th, 2023
24:35
WWDC Watch Party - Advanced Combine